New rates go into effect at Lewis County transfer stations
Monday, July 1, 2024 - 7 a.m. to 6 p.m.
The Lewis County Solid Waste Disposal District No. 1 approved increases to certain fees following a March 25, 2024, public hearing. The new fees for Lewis County transfer stations in Centralia and Morton will go into effect July 1, 2024.
- *$120/ton with a minimum fee set at $20 for 340 pounds or less (to include a 3.6 percent refuse tax) for municipal solid waste
- *$140/ton with a minimum fee set at $35 for 500 pounds or less (to include a 3.6 percent refuse tax for bulky waste
- *$100/ton with a minimum fee set at $15 for 300 pounds or less for grass clippings, leaves and non-chippable yard waste
*The above proposed rates will be rounded using standard rounding rules.
- $30 each for refrigerated appliances (refrigerators, freezers, and air conditioning units)
- $10 each for passenger or light truck tires with rims or without rims
